What is Soft Washing vs. Pressure Washing?

Soft washing is a low-pressure washing cleaning technique. It includes using a mixture of chemicals such as algaecides, bleach surfactants, and water to clean the mildew, algae, and organic stains’ surfaces.

While soft washing sounds similar to power and pressure washing, they differ by technique, chemicals, pressure, and equipment. Pressure and power washing require much more pressure and hotter water. If you don’t take care while pressure washing, you can use equipment incorrectly and harm your home.

Soft washing uses a higher volume of water along with a biodegradable disinfecting cleaning solution that kills mold, bacteria, algae, mildew, moss, fungus, and more.

Increases the Longevity of Your Home

Not only can mildew cause health issues, but it can also cause extensive and expensive damage to your home’s exterior. Without proper care, fungi, algae, lichen, and moss can grow on your roof’s shingles. Over time, they can deteriorate the lifespan of your roof. 

If you perform regular soft washes on your home and roof, you are avoiding damage so your home’s exterior will stay healthy and strong.

Reduces Your Energy Costs

Not only is a stained, dark, dirty roof an eyesore, it can also cause your electric bill to rise during the summer. Why? Dark colors attract more sun than clean, lighter roofs.

As your roof attracts sunlight, the temperature in your attic will rise. Your house will be warmer, and your electric bill will be higher from cranking up the air conditioning.

Soft washing your roof in the summer will save energy and reduce your cooling costs.

The Outdoor Extreme Clean Soft Wash Method

Our soft wash home method exists to prevent any risk of damage to the exterior of your home. Before we begin, we pre-soak your landscape with water to block damage. We use a low-pressure application method and soap to clean dirty surfaces. We apply the solution at roughly 60-100 psi to reduce the risk of potential damage to your home.

We allow the soap to sit on the surface of your home for 8-12 minutes, allowing it time to dwell and break down the organic materials.

Our technicians then apply approximately eight gallons of water per minute to gently wash the solution off of your home’s siding. This process ensures that your home is properly cleaned to the fullest extent while reducing the potential for damage to your siding, windows, grass, plant life, children, pets, or property.
